Understanding Low-Light Photography Challenges

Capturing images in low-light conditions often results in several common issues:

  • Noise: High ISO settings can introduce graininess, detracting from image quality.
  • Motion Blur: Longer exposure times can lead to blurriness, especially with moving subjects.
  • Color Accuracy: Low light can distort colors, making images appear dull or washed out.

These challenges have historically limited the effectiveness of traditional cameras and lenses in low-light situations, prompting the need for innovative solutions.
